Car Boot Mobility Scooters
A portable mobility scooter (also called a light scooter, boot scooter or folding mobility scooter) is a tiny class 2 device that can be folded or dismantled to fit into the back of your vehicle. They are an ideal way to get out on your own and are ideal for shopping trips as well as traveling further afield with family or your friends.
Compact
These scooters are light and car boot scooter compact, making them perfect for those looking for an easy mobility option. These scooters are great for sightseeing, shopping, and going on vacation. They can be easily folded or taken apart when not in use.
They're also easy to assemble and transport to the car boot, which makes them ideal for long drives. The smallest and lightest models fold up to a hatchback-sized size that is perfect for most automobiles, making them extremely easy to take in and out of the boot without requiring the use of heavy lifting.
* Easy Storage - If don't want to store your scooter at home, it is possible to put it in the garage, shed, car boot scooter or even a cupboard. This makes them ideal for those who live in apartments or don't have enough space to store a larger mobility vehicle in their home.
They're typically made from lightweight materials such as ABS or aluminium to help keep the weight down. Many come with handles that allow you to lift them into and out of your boot. They're also quick to assemble and take down and the best ones can be folded up or put together in less than 30 seconds.
Although they're limited in range they are an excellent choice for those who need to travel to different places frequently. They typically travel at speeds of 3 to 6 mph and are utilized both indoors and outdoors.
These scooters are also simple to transport as they're small and can even be taken on planes. Some are equipped with wheels that let them be rolled into a car trunk or on a bus train.
They're also available in various designs and colors, so you'll be able to find one that suits your personal preferences. They're generally priced at a reasonable price and can be a good option for those who are elderly or suffer from disabilities.

Easy to put together
Many people find it necessary to be equipped to disassemble their mobility scooter, then reassemble it in the boot. It allows you to travel with your mobility scooter in your car without hassle. This is especially useful when travelling on holidays or to visit family or friends during an outing.
It's also a great choice for those who have an insufficient amount of storage space in their vehicle, or who aren't looking to modify their vehicle for the purpose of transporting mobility scooters. You can employ a variety of ways to fold your mobility scooter and reassemble it in the boot, including a portable lift hoist, or folding ramp.
There are other options to transport a mobility scooter, such as a Car Boot Scooter seat with ramps or a wheelchair lift, or cargo carrier. Some of these alternatives are more expensive than other forms of mobility scooters, however they can save you time and money over the long haul.
A portable lift hoist can be an affordable way to lift your mobility scooter or wheelchair to the back of your car without having to permanently modify your vehicle. It is simple to set up and can lift mobility scooters and wheelchairs up to 40kg.
The hoist can be installed in the boot of your car and connect a power lead to the scooter. Then, place the mobility scooter inside the lift and let go of the handle bars. The scooter will lift itself.
Installing a wheelchair lift on the rear of a van or a modified minivan, is another popular option. They're similar to scissors-style car lifts, but they're more powerful and can be used to lift larger mobility scooters and wheelchairs that have a passenger on board.
If you plan to keep your scooter in your vehicle for a long period of time an adjustable ramp that folds up isn't as useful. The best solution is to find ramps that is able to be folded out of the back of your vehicle and put back in its place at the rear of the vehicle.
